Abstract :
In an environment of high-mix low-volume technology development and manufacturing, cycle time control and improvement are more complex and challenging than the single-product high-volume manufacturing. In order to achieve a faster cycle tine in the integration of technology development and manufacturing, the California Technology and Manufacturing Group (CTM) at Intel has developed a unique system which monitors and controls cycle time at both global and module levels. The synergized macro and micro cycle time control systems have helped Intel achieve accelerated process development and integration of new products into manufacturing
